Summary

Macquarie Bank offers a personalised international money transfer service powered by OFX, so you know you’re getting a competitive rate.

Available for both personal and corporate customers, you may want to consider using Macquarie Bank if you’d like the security of a bank, but the competitive exchange of a dedicated money transfer service.

A leading provider of banking, financial, investment advice and funds management, Macquarie Bank has now tapped into the international money transfer market. With their area of expertise, Macquarie tends to focus on the investment aspect of currency exchange, such as forward contracts and limit orders. These are handy for businesses that operate overseas, or a foreign investor.

Macquarie Bank actually owns a large stake in OFX, so the transfers are powered by OFX and offer support for over 50 currencies including many exotic ones.

Macquarie Bank exchange rates

Macquarie Bank's exchange rates are competitive as they use OFX to provide the service. As a result, Macquarie Bank adds a 0.4% to 1.5% markup to the mid-market exchange rate, making them cheaper than other Australian banks. Typically, banks add a 3% to 5% markup to rates.

How much does it cost to transfer money with Macquarie Bank?

A transaction fee of up to AUD $15.00 or the foreign currency equivalent will apply to transactions under AUD $10,000. There is no fee for transactions over AUD $10,000.

Please note that extra fees and charges may apply if there is more than one beneficiary involved. For example, if an amount of AUD $10,000 is being sent to more than one beneficiary, then separate fees would be charged.

Pros and cons

Pros

  • Competitive exchange rates. Macquarie Bank uses OFX's exchange rates, which are generally considered as some of the most competitive in the market.
  • Speedy transactions. Macquarie can help you send money quickly.
  • Safe and secure. All transfers are handled securely and client funds are never paid until before receiving the funds.
  • Track your transfer. You can check how your transfer has progressed, from your first quote until it's been transferred.

Cons

  • No cash pickups available. You can't send funds overseas to be picked up as cash by your recipient.
  • Not suitable for smaller transfers. Macquarie Bank isn't as competitive when moving under $5,000. In this case Wise and Xe would be a better option.

What types of transfers can you carry out with Macquarie Bank?

Macquarie Bank offers the following products and services regarding foreign exchange:

  • Spot contracts with a two day settlement
  • Forward contracts (up to 12 months) - You can lock in today’s exchange rate for a transaction in the future
  • Limit orders - You can choose a target rate for your international transfer, and Macquarie will keep an eye on the market to achieve it for you
  • Foreign exchange options
  • Deposit and payment products that are limited to non-cash payment products
  • Automated transfers - You can choose from fortnightly, monthly or quarterly payments in 17 currencies.

You can also speak to a Macquarie foreign exchange dealer between Monday 7am Sydney time, and Friday 5pm New York time, which is around 8am Sydney time. This is essentially a 24-hour service from Monday to Friday.


The registration and transfer process

This service is open to anyone (whether it’s for personal or business) who wishes to send currency to a bank in another country.

  • You’ll need to choose a username or password, give some information about yourself and fill in your contact details
  • Once an account has been created for you, you’ll need to log into your account on the official Macquarie site. From here, you can request an exchange rate that you’d like to transact in
  • Confirm your recipient details, your exchange rate and the amount
  • Transfer the payment
  • Macquarie Bank will then move the funds to your recipient.
